首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

插入到列表中,但确保列表中没有多次插入

答案:

插入到列表中,但确保列表中没有多次插入,可以通过以下步骤实现:

  1. 创建一个空列表,用于存储插入的元素。
  2. 遍历待插入的元素列表。
  3. 对于每个待插入的元素,判断是否已经存在于目标列表中。
  4. 如果元素不存在于目标列表中,则将其插入到目标列表中。
  5. 完成遍历后,目标列表中即为插入后的结果。

这个问题涉及到列表的去重操作,可以使用以下方法来判断元素是否已经存在于目标列表中:

  1. 使用循环遍历目标列表,逐个比较元素是否相等。
  2. 使用集合(Set)数据结构,将目标列表转换为集合,然后判断待插入的元素是否在集合中。
  3. 使用哈希表(HashMap)数据结构,将目标列表的元素作为键,值可以是任意非空对象,然后判断待插入的元素是否在哈希表的键集合中。

以上是一种常见的实现方式,具体的实现方法可以根据编程语言和具体需求进行调整。

在腾讯云的产品中,可以使用腾讯云的云数据库MySQL来实现列表的去重操作。云数据库MySQL是腾讯云提供的一种关系型数据库服务,具有高可用、高性能、高安全性等特点。可以使用MySQL的去重函数(如DISTINCT)来实现列表的去重操作。

腾讯云云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b

注意:以上答案仅供参考,具体实现方法和推荐的产品可能因具体需求和环境而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

顺序表的实现(头插、尾插、头删、尾删、查找、删除、插入)

数据结构是由“数据”和“结构”两词组合而来。 什么是数据?常见的数值1、2、3、4.....、教务系统里保存的用户信息(姓名、性别、年龄、学历等等)、网页里肉眼可以看到的信息(文字、图片、视频等等),这些都是数据什么是结构? 当我们想要使用大量使用同一类型的数据时,通过手动定义大量的独立的变量对于程序来说,可读性非常差,我们可以借助数组这样的数据结构将大量的数据组织在一起,结构也可以理解为组织数据的方式。 概念:数据结构是计算机存储、组织数据的方式。数据结构是指相互之间存在一种或多种特定关系 的数据元素的集合。数据结构反映数据的内部构成,即数据由那部分构成,以什么方式构成,以及数据元素之间呈现的结构。 总结: 1)能够存储数据(如顺序表、链表等结构)​ 2)存储的数据能够方便查找​ 2、为什么需要数据结构?​

01
  • 领券